#76d88f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#76d88f is composed of 46.3% red, 84.7%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 33.8%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 135.3 degrees, a saturation of 55.7% and a lightness of 65.5%. #76d88f color hex could be obtained by blending #ecffff with #00b11f.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

Shades and Tints of #76d88f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f0fbf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#76d88f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a5a9a6 is the less saturated color, while #54fa7e is the most saturated one.
